75173756
8432602
31894721
18997533
99708991
51151269
17152379
31348880
26462711
67871301
64671142
19893379
78835921
76854582
23612154
12333180
68566846
89459720
77769535
49358198
31546914
388986
19686872
18766832
58946883
90079020
85312699
95242481
33632431
22764827
91798314
58675915
50527741
83395
33437518
89862693
66861422
2584595
66541906
20558410